Understanding Nonlinear Functional Analysis

Functional analysis, at its core, is the study of vector spaces endowed with limits and the

continuous linear operators acting upon them. But when we venture into the nonlinear

realm, things get more intricate and exciting. Nonlinear functional analysis extends these

ideas to situations where linearity no longer holds—think about nonlinear differential

equations, variational problems, and nonlinear integral equations.

What Makes Nonlinear Functional Analysis Different?

Unlike linear functional analysis, where the superposition principle applies, nonlinear

functional analysis tackles problems where outputs are not simply proportional to inputs.

This makes the theory particularly relevant to real-world phenomena such as fluid

dynamics, nonlinear elasticity, quantum mechanics, and optimization problems in

economics or engineering.

The challenges here involve dealing with nonlinear mappings between infinite-dimensional

spaces, fixed point theorems, monotone operators, and topological methods. The

complexity can be daunting, but the right resources, like the Dover books on nonlinear

functional analysis, make these topics digestible.

Core Concepts Covered in Dover Books on Nonlinear Functional

Analysis

When you pick up a Dover book on this subject, expect to encounter several key themes

that are essential to mastering nonlinear functional analysis:

Fixed Point Theorems

Fixed point theorems are fundamental in proving existence and uniqueness of solutions to

nonlinear equations. The Brouwer and Schauder fixed point theorems, often discussed in

these texts, serve as essential tools for analyzing nonlinear operators in Banach and

Hilbert spaces.

Monotone Operators and Variational Inequalities

Understanding monotone operators is crucial for solving nonlinear partial differential

equations and optimization problems. Dover books typically provide elegant proofs and

applications of monotonicity methods and variational inequalities, which have vast

applications in physics and economics.

Topological Methods

Topological techniques, including degree theory and homotopy methods, are powerful

tools in nonlinear analysis. Dover books often delve into these techniques with clarity,

helping readers appreciate their role in solving complex nonlinear problems.
